WUCIOA & Washington HOA Compliance for Gig Harbor Associations
Gig Harbor’s waterfront condominiums and newer Harbor Hill developments include associations governed by WUCIOA (RCW 64.90) alongside Gig Harbor’s established communities under RCW 64.38. Gig Harbor’s waterfront COAs face specific reserve fund requirements around marina-adjacent infrastructure, Puget Sound shoreline maintenance, and the specialized insurance requirements of waterfront common areas under RCW 64.90.545. How much does HOA management cost in Gig Harbor, WA?
HOA management fees in Gig Harbor range from $24 to $56 per unit per month. Waterfront COAs and Canterwood-tier master-planned communities with premium shared amenities typically fall in the $32 to $56 range. Harbor Hill and Rosedale single-family HOAs without waterfront obligations typically fall in the $24 to $40 range.
